Dropped packets again

There was some sort of reset on my router yesterday morning since when I am getting video judders and issues connecting to remote servers. Checking TBB it looks like dropped packets are back again for me, I am on Colindale pcn-bng01. I tried rebooting my router but have remained on the same PoP. 

 

Any chance of a comment from PN staff - is Colindale playing up again?
